What is the job role?

Finham Park School is the Lead School in the established Finham Park Multi Academy Trust. Primary and secondary schools in Finham Park MAT will set out to pioneer, innovate and deliver a “World Class” education for all.

Finham Park School was judged as ‘Outstanding’ in all areas by Ofsted in 2015, for the second time. It is a Specialist College in Mathematics, Science, Technology and Engineering, a National Support School, and Leading Edge School.  It is highly over-subscribed with a growing Sixth Form of over 350 students.  We have recently been re-accredited as a World Class School in July 2018 – endorsing that Finham Park School is a place where all our students develop a love of “learning for life” and contribute on both the national and international stages.

The Governors are seeking to appoint a professional and enthusiastic Learning Support Assistant to supervise classes of students from years 7-11 in the absence of their normal teacher.  The students will be working on tasks set by the teacher and the Learning Supervisor will not be required to set or mark work.  When there are no teacher absences the Learning Supervisor will support individual students or small groups in helping them to catch up with learning missed as a result of the lockdown or self- isolating

Temporary One Academic Year Fixed Term Contract until August 2021

 33 hours per week, term time only plus 5 days
